Mich. Comp. Laws § 750.520l

Legal spouse as victim

Add. 1974, Act 266, Eff

Sec. 520l. A person may be charged and convicted under sections 520b to 520g even though the victim is his or her legal spouse. However, a person may not be charged or convicted solely because his or her legal spouse is mentally incapable.
